A pair of Dakota State Football players have received weekly awards from the NSAA as well as the NAIA for their efforts this past weekend. Noah Guse was named the Defensive-Player-Of-The-Week for the conference and the NAIA after a pair of interceptions returned for touchdowns versus Presentation College. Meanwhile, Caleb Nielsen was named the Special Teams-Player-Of-The-Week, he was six for six on PAT’s and also averaged 44.7 yards on nine punts. The two helped DSU to its first shutout on the gridiron since 2004.
